Corrosion Resistance

Another key advantage of stainless steel bolts in structural applications is their exceptional corrosion resistance. Corrosion can significantly weaken fasteners and compromise the structural integrity of a building or bridge. Stainless steel, however, contains a higher percentage of chromium, which creates a protective oxide layer on the surface of the material. This oxide layer acts as a barrier, preventing moisture, oxygen, and other corrosive agents from reaching the underlying steel. As a result, stainless steel bolts are highly resistant to rust, pitting, and corrosion, even in challenging environments such as coastal areas or industrial settings.

In its simplest form, a lathe is a machine that can make turned parts from bar stock, but has no milling capability. Screw machines, turning centers, and CNC lathes are lathes that have the ability to turn and mill parts. Turning centers and Swiss lathes can typically make more complicated parts than screw machines, and are better-suited for parts with tight engineering tolerances. Swiss lathes tend to be better for small, thin, and long parts than screw machines and turning centers.
